For subscribers of unifi air when you experience slow speed try changing the apn from webebb to webe. Then use HManager to lock frequency to b5+b40 and set quick switch to auto. Make sure 4g+ appears. After using apn webe for a while the speed may drop again. One can then switch back to apn webebb
